news 2025/12/13 16:24:19

20、PHP扩展与AJAX技术深度解析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
20、PHP扩展与AJAX技术深度解析

PHP扩展与AJAX技术深度解析

1. PHP扩展概述

PHP拥有众多扩展,虽然无法在此一一详述,但可在PHP手册(http://www.php.net)中找到完整列表。以下是一些值得关注的扩展:
-CURL(Client URL Library Functions):支持使用除HTTP之外的多种协议(如SSL、FTP和gopher)连接页面。
-DOM:通过DOM API与XML文档进行交互,并且在PHP默认安装中已包含。
-SOAP:利用GNOME xml库创建SOAP服务器和客户端。
-ZIP扩展(Bzip2、rar、Zip、Zlib):用于读取不同类型的压缩文件,每个扩展处理一种特定的压缩格式。

通过了解这些PHP扩展,你可以更自信地探索PHP那些不太知名但同样实用的功能。

2. AJAX简介

传统的Web应用程序通过表单与用户进行交互。服务器向客户端发送表单,用户输入响应后将表单提交回服务器进行处理。处理完成后,服务器返回一个全新的页面,页面的内容通常取决于用户上一次提交的表单。这种交互方式存在一些问题:
-带宽浪费:每次请求页面时都会传输一些固定的页面元素(如网站导航),即使这些元素在之前的响应中已经发送给客户端。
-响应速度慢:在处理一次交互结果和加载新页面的过程中,Web应用程序处于无响应状态,相比桌面应用程序速度较慢。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2025/12/13 16:23:09

GitBash在企业级项目中的实战技巧

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个模拟企业级Git工作流的交互式教程应用。包含多分支合并场景、冲突解决演练和代码审查流程。通过实际案例演示如何使用GitBash高效管理大型代码库,适合团队培训使…

作者头像 李华
网站建设 2025/12/13 16:22:48

Phoenix LiveView 错误处理完全指南:构建坚不可摧的实时应用

Phoenix LiveView 错误处理完全指南:构建坚不可摧的实时应用 【免费下载链接】phoenix_live_view Rich, real-time user experiences with server-rendered HTML 项目地址: https://gitcode.com/gh_mirrors/ph/phoenix_live_view 在现代Web应用开发中&#x…

作者头像 李华
网站建设 2025/12/13 16:22:14

DBeaver连接提速:绕过公钥检索的3种高效方法

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 构建一个效率对比工具,可视化展示解决DBeaverPublic Key Retrieval问题的不同方法所需时间。包括:1)手动修改连接参数 2)使用配置模板 3)AI自动修复。工具应…

作者头像 李华
网站建设 2025/12/13 16:21:42

零基础教程:Windows 11安装配置Android子系统的完整指南

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个交互式教程应用,引导新手完成Windows Subsystem for Android的安装和配置。包括:1)系统要求检查 2)分步安装指导 3)基础配置演示 4)常见问题解决 5)…

作者头像 李华
网站建设 2025/12/13 16:20:32

仓颉编程语言终极指南:从零开始的快速安装与开发实战

仓颉编程语言终极指南:从零开始的快速安装与开发实战 【免费下载链接】CangjieCommunity 为仓颉编程语言开发者打造活跃、开放、高质量的社区环境 项目地址: https://gitcode.com/Cangjie/CangjieCommunity 仓颉编程语言作为一款国产全场景智能化应用编程语言…

作者头像 李华
网站建设 2025/12/13 16:20:06

语言定义规范总结

本文总结了C语言编程中的核心定义规范,涵盖基本数据类型、指针、数组、函数、结构体和枚举等关键语法要素。重点包括:整型/浮点型的规范声明、指针的安全使用与const修饰、数组初始化与边界检查、函数原型定义与指针用法、结构体/枚举的最佳实践等。文章…

作者头像 李华